Total Energy Supply

Total energy supply (TES) is the headline supply-side aggregate of the energy balance’s top block. It represents the balance of energy entering the national territory for the first time, energy removed from the national territory, and stock changes — i.e., the amount of energy available in the national territory during the reference period [IRES, Ch. VIII, para. 8.17, PDF p. 118, 2018].

Formula

Total energy supply = Primary energy production

  • Import of primary and secondary energy − Export of primary and secondary energy − International (aviation and marine) bunkers − Stock changes

[IRES, Ch. VIII, para. 8.17, PDF p. 118, 2018]

As a common convention, the figures shown in published energy balances already carry the sign allocated by the formula above. This is obvious for exports and bunkers (e.g., an export shown as “−1000 tons of coal”), but care is needed reading stock-change values: the balance shows them with the opposite sign to the definition used for the stock-changes flow itself (para. 5.16) — a stock build is shown as a negative value, which could be misread as a stock draw [IRES, Ch. VIII, para. 8.18, PDF p. 118, 2018].

The formula’s terms draw on the four Chapter V flow definitions that make up the balance’s top block:

  • Primary energy production (para. 5.10) — the capture or extraction of fuels or energy from natural energy flows, the biosphere and natural reserves of fossil fuels within the national territory, in a form suitable for use; inert matter removed from extracted fuels, and quantities re-injected, flared or vented, are not included [IRES, Ch. VIII, para. 8.19, PDF p. 118, 2018].
  • Imports and exports — cover both primary and secondary energy products (paras. 5.11–5.12) [IRES, Ch. VIII, para. 8.20, PDF p. 118, 2018].
  • International bunkers — cover both marine and aviation bunkers (paras. 5.14–5.15) [IRES, Ch. VIII, para. 8.21, PDF p. 118, 2018].
  • Stock changes (para. 5.16) — measured as closing stock minus opening stock; a positive value is a stock build (a reduction in supply available for other uses), a negative value is a stock draw (an addition to supply for other uses) [IRES, Ch. VIII, para. 8.23, PDF p. 119, 2018].

For each product, the row “total energy supply” in the energy balance reflects the supply of energy embodied in that product; the total supply of energy in the national territory is shown under the balance’s “total” column [IRES, Ch. VIII, para. 8.24, PDF p. 119, 2018].

TES as the headline supply-side aggregate

TES is the summary figure for the entire top block of the energy balance — the counterpart, on the supply side, to total final consumption on the demand side. It sits above the balance’s statistical-difference row, which is calculated between top-block supply and the middle/bottom-block uses (see Energy Balance for the full row-block structure).

Restatement in balance-vs-accounts terms

Chapter XI restates the TES formula above when contrasting the terminological differences between energy balances and SEEA-Energy energy accounts: in energy balances, “supply” represents energy entering the national territory for the first time, less energy exiting the territory (through exports or international bunkering) and stock changes — i.e., exactly the TES formula [IRES, Ch. XI, para. 11.13, PDF pp. 149–150, 2018].

In energy accounts, by contrast, “supply” is defined only as the sum of the production of primary energy and imports (per the residence principle) of energy products; exports, international bunkers and stock changes, together with intermediate consumption and capital formation, are all considered uses rather than supply-side deductions. International bunkering is further recorded as intermediate consumption if undertaken by a resident-operated ship, or as exports if undertaken by a non-resident ship [IRES, Ch. XI, para. 11.14, PDF p. 150, 2018]. See Energy Accounts for the full balances-vs-accounts treatment, including the territory-vs-residence principle that drives this terminological difference.

Use as a headline indicator input

“Total primary energy supply” (TES) is used, alongside total final consumption and electricity use, as a component of Chapter XI’s economic-dimension energy indicators — Table 11.2 names it directly as a component of energy use per capita (ECO1), energy use per unit of GDP (ECO2), fuel shares (ECO11) and renewable energy share (ECO13), and as one of the two components of net energy import dependency (ECO15) [IRES, Ch. XI, Table 11.2, PDF p. 153, 2018].
